HC Deb 27 January 1949 vol 460 c167W
Captain Bullock

asked the Chancellor of the Exchequer what amount was received by way of Entertainment Duty from the living theatre only, from 1st June, 1948, when the new rates of Entertainment Duty for theatres came into operation, until 31st December, 1948; and how that amount compares with the amount collected in the corresponding period for 1947.

Sir S. Cripps

Approximately £1,400,000. The corresponding figure for 1947 was £2,650,000.
